/*!
35
* \brief Uses a header format object to append a header onto a
36
* PDU.
37
*
38
* \ingroup packet_operators_blk
39
*
40
* \details
41
* This block takes in PDUs and creates a header, generally for
42
* MAC-level processing. Each received PDU is assumed to be its
43
* own frame, so any fragmentation would be done upstream in or
44
* before the flowgraph.
45
*
46
* The header that is created and transmitted out of the 'header'
47
* message port as a PDU. The header is based entirely on the \p
48
* format object, which is an object derived from the
49
* header_format_base class. All of these packet header format
50
* objects operate the same: they take in the payload data as well
51
* as possible extra metadata info about the PDU; the format
52
* object then returns the output PDU as a PMT argument along
53
* with any changes to the metadata info PMT.
54
*
55
* For different packet header formatting needs, we can define new
56
* classes that inherit from the header_format_base block
57
* and which overload the header_format_base::format
58
* function.
59
*
60
* \sa header_format_base
61
* \sa header_format_default
62
* \sa header_format_counter
63
*
64
* This block only uses asynchronous message passing interfaces to
65
* receiver and emit PDUs. The message ports are:
66
*
67
* \li in: receives PDUs for the frame payload
68
* \li header: the header formatted for the given frame
69
* \li payload: the payload
70
*/
